Output 56af4ed30f77de15bf90357bb66bad8426d024a371e873550049b392e32a776a:3

value
735868
script pubkey
OP_0 OP_PUSHBYTES_32 b8b3116abff129d2c0e65ffa1eb21d3428f6d3a75acbd7cfa5e4645f89c74499
address
bc1qhze3z64l7y5a9s8xtlapavsaxs50d5a8tt9a0na9u3j9lzw8gjvspr4hzf
transaction
56af4ed30f77de15bf90357bb66bad8426d024a371e873550049b392e32a776a
spent
true